Subject: Telvane Licensing Dispute — Status

Team, briefing for our incoming director, A. Roswyn. Telvane Dynamics alleges our Fieldkit module exceeds the scope of the 2021 licence. We dispute this; usage logs support us. Arbitration filing due in three weeks. External counsel retained. Exposure capped by contract, but reputational risk in the Ostram market is real. Full file in the secure drive. Confidential planning note follows.

internal memo for tagef-hadup: Gross margin on Ulaath came in at 15 percent against a plan of 5 percent. Only 7 of the 120 pilot accounts renewed Ulaath, so a churn review is set for October 15.

**Alert: FUELREPORT_DELAYED**

Heads up — the nightly Tanklight fleet fuel-usage report didn't land before the 06:00 cutoff. Usually this means the Dunmore depot telemetry batch came in late, and the aggregator is still chewing through it. Nothing's lost; the report regenerates on the next cycle. If it's still missing by 09:00, you may want to hold the release train since finance gates on this number. Retry steps and history are on the internal page below.

operations page: https://confluence.lumicsys.internal/projects/display/projects/display

Context: Ardenfell line margins slipped three points over two quarters. Drivers: input steel costs, aggressive discounting at the Westmoor branch, and a stale price book. Proposal: uplift list prices four percent, tighten discount authority to regional level, sunset the two lowest-margin SKUs. Risk: volume loss at Halverton accounts, estimated under two percent. Decision requested at Thursday's review. Modelling assumptions are in the appendix pack. The commercial reasoning leadership wants kept close is noted directly below.

board note of tajop-yajof: The finance team signed off on a budget of $77.6 million for Project Pramir.

**Action item — Fernpost EXIF scrubbing gap.** Root cause: the scrubber skipped files uploaded via the legacy bulk endpoint, so location metadata persisted on roughly 3% of images for six weeks. Fix: route all ingest paths through a single scrub stage; no endpoint may bypass it. Backfill job completed; spot checks clean. Maintainers: the scrub stage is now the only place these policies live — do not duplicate tag lists elsewhere. Current stage configuration constants follow.

constants for yaduf-fahag:
BUDGETS = {
    "kelix": 528,
    "briwyn": 734,
}